9 1 Chapter 1. Chassis interoperability There are five chassis in the BladeCenter family: BladeCenter E provides the greatest density and common fabric support. This chassis is the lowest entry cost option. BladeCenter H delivers high performance, extreme reliability, and ultimate flexibility for the most demanding IT environments. BladeCenter HT is designed for high-performance flexible telecommunications environments by supporting high-speed internet working technologies, such as 10G Ethernet. This chassis provides a robust platform for next-generation networks (NGNs). BladeCenter S combines the power of blade servers with integrated storage, all in an easy-to-use package that is designed specifically for the office and distributed enterprise environment. BladeCenter T was originally designed specifically for telecommunications network infrastructures and other rugged environments. It is no longer available for ordering. 18 1.2 I/O module to chassis interoperability This section describes I/O module to chassis interoperability. The following topics are covered: 1.2.1, SAS, InfiniBand, Pass-thru, and interconnect modules interoperability on page , Ethernet I/O module interoperability on page , Fibre Channel I/O module interoperability on page SAS, InfiniBand, Pass-thru, and interconnect modules interoperability Table 1-8 lists the I/O modules that are supported in each BladeCenter chassis. Considerations: SAS I/O modules can be installed in chassis I/O bays 3 and 4. High-speed InfiniBand I/O modules can be installed in chassis I/O bays 7, 8, 9, and 10. Intelligent Copper Pass-thru Module can be installed in chassis I/O bays 1, 2, 3, and 4. This module can also be installed in left and right I/O bays of the MSIM. 10Gb Ethernet Pass-thru Module can be installed in chassis I/O bays 7, 8, 9, and 10. MSIM or MSIM-HT can be installed in the adjacent high-speed I/O bays 7 and 8 or 9 and 10. 19 1.2.2 Ethernet I/O module interoperability Table 1-9 lists the Ethernet I/O modules that are supported in each BladeCenter chassis. Considerations: Standard Ethernet I/O modules can be installed in chassis I/O bays 1, 2, 3, and 4. Standard Ethernet I/O modules can be installed in left and right I/O bays of the MSIM or MSIM-HT. High-speed Ethernet I/O modules can be installed in chassis I/O bays 7, 8, 9, and 10. When 8 Gb FC switch modules are installed in I/O bays 3 and 4 of the BladeCenter HT chassis, then internal connections between blades and these switch modules support speeds up to 4 Gbps. External connections between these switch modules and external FC switches or storage devices support speeds up to 8 Gbps, depending on the capabilities of the external FC devices connected. c. When 4 Gb FC switch modules are installed in I/O bays 3 and 4 of the BladeCenter T or HT chassis, then internal connections between blades and these switch modules support speeds up to 2 Gbps. External connections between these switch modules and external FC switches or storage devices support speeds up to 4 Gbps, depending on the capabilities of the external FC devices connected. d. This I/O module is withdrawn. It is not available for ordering. e. When 8 Gb FC switch modules are installed in I/O bays 3 and 4 of the BladeCenter T chassis, then internal connections between blades and these switch modules support speeds up to 2 Gbps. External connections between these switch modules and external FC switches or storage devices support speeds up to 8 Gbps, depending on the capabilities of the external FC devices connected. f. Internal ports on QLogic 4/8 Gb SAN Switch and Pass-thru modules support up to 4 Gb speeds when these I/O modules installed in I/O bays 3 and 4. g. QLogic Virtual Fabric Extension Module is supported in chassis I/O bays 3 and 5 of the BladeCenter H chassis. It requires the Virtual Fabric 10Gb Switch Module. 12 BladeCenter Interoperability Guide

21 1.3 I/O module to adapter interoperability This section describes I/O module to adapter interoperability I/O module bay to adapter mappings The different BladeCenter chassis have different numbers and types of I/O bays. The chassis support the following I/O bays. BladeCenter S, E, and T have four standard I/O bays (1, 2, 3, and 4). BladeCenter H has four standard I/O bays (1, 2, 3, and 4), two bridge bays (5 and 6), and four high-speed bays (7, 8, 9, and 10). BladeCenter HT has four standard I/O bays (1, 2, 3, and 4) and four high-speed bays (7, 8, 9, and 10). Table 1-11 shows chassis I/O module bay to adapter mappings by expansion card type.
